Output 07888353a8f165d4028090087a82acc1647b89e70c0f60b5ec8767fc26af13ad:0

value
25270516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64de56da5eec430ab5cdcde28aeee2bba5967da6 OP_EQUAL
address
MH6WA1unhPxb1qny19TWzb19pf32SHLZuo
transaction
07888353a8f165d4028090087a82acc1647b89e70c0f60b5ec8767fc26af13ad
spent
true